Priya, I know you asked Vijay, but I saw this post and thought I will show the screenshots.😊


In every topic and on every page of the topic you will find topic info on the right side of the screen.

Image


If you scroll down a bit you will see "Post Quick Jump" on the right.

Before this update we were able to jump to our own posts or the topic starter's posts only.

Now we can see all participants' posts and we can jump to any one of their posts directly without going through all pages. At the moment there are 71 members participating in this topic.



Image



If you click on the "Topic Users" tab you will see the names of all participants and how many posts they posted in the topic. If the list is long, you need to scroll down and click on "Load More" tab until you reach the last participant.


Image

If you click on each person's name you will see their posts. If there are more than 10 posts, you need to scroll down and keep clicking on "Load More" tab until you reach the last post of that member.


Image
